Broadband & Connectivity
Internet users in Chepstow enjoy 386.9 Mbps on average, while Caerleon lags behind at 372.9 Mbps. Superfast coverage (30 Mbps+) reaches 91.4% of premises in Caerleon and 94.4% in Chepstow. Gigabit availability stands at 68.1% in Caerleon and 73.4% in Chepstow.
Chepstow is the faster of the two by 4% on average download speed (387 vs 373 Mbps).
Energy Efficiency & Running Costs
The average EPC rating in Caerleon is band C (score 71.6), ahead of Chepstow's band C (score 69.8). Estimated annual energy costs average £1,170 in Caerleon and £1,394 in Chepstow. 68% of homes in Caerleon have an EPC rating of C or above, compared to 61.4% in Chepstow.
Caerleon has more energy-efficient housing — 68% reach band C or above, vs 61.4% in the other.
Demographics & Economy
Caerleon has a population of 7,329 while Chepstow has 11,939. Median household income is £32,783.5 in Chepstow and £31,272.7 in Caerleon. The median age is 44.7 in Caerleon and 48.1 in Chepstow. Employment rates stand at 55.3% in Caerleon and 54.7% in Chepstow.
| Indicator | Caerleon | Chepstow |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 7,329 | 11,939 |
| Median Age | 44.7 | 48.1 |
| Median Household Income | £31,272.7 | £32,783.5 |
| Employment Rate | 55.3% | 54.7% |
| Owner Occupied | 66.4% | 72.2% |
| Degree-Level Qualified | 32.4% | 34.1% |
